rtlwifi: Convert to asynchronous firmware load
This patch addresses a kernel bugzilla report and two recent mail threads. The kernel bugzilla report is https://bugzilla.kernel.org/show_bug.cgi?id=42632, which reports a udev timeout on boot. The first mail thread, which was on LKML (http://lkml.indiana.edu/hypermail/ linux/kernel/1112.3/00965.html) was for a WARNING that occurs after a suspend/resume cycle for rtl8192cu. The scond mail thread (http://marc.info/?l=linux-wireless&m=132655490826766&w=2) concerned changes in udev that break drivers that delay while firmware is loaded on modprobe. This patch converts all rtlwifi-based drivers to use the asynchronous firmware loading mechanism. Drivers rtl8192ce, rtl8192cu and rtl8192de share a common callback routine. Driver rtl8192se needs different handling of the firmware, thus it has its own code. Signed-off-by: Larry Finger <Larry.Finger@lwfinger.net> Cc: Stable <stable@vger.kernel.org> Signed-off-by: John W.
